Lake Hodges Trail Festival
The Lake Hodges Trail Festival is a 50K / 25k / 15K / 15k (Youth Under 19) / Bernardo 10k Challenge / Bernardo 10k Challenge (Youth Under 19) / 5k / 5k (Youth Under 19) / Stroller Trail 5k / Kid's 1 Mile Fun Run / Trail Duathlon- Run | Bike | Run race held on Saturday, October 17, 2026 in San Diego, CA, US. The Lake Hodges Trail Festival offers a variety of race distances, making it suitable for runners of all ages and experience levels. Set in San Diego, CA, this festival-style event allows participants to enjoy the scenic trails around Lake Hodges while engaging in a community atmosphere.
Highlights
- •Multiple race distances from 1 mile to 50K, catering to different skill levels.
- •Family-friendly events including youth races and a stroller-friendly 5K.
- •Beautiful trail setting around Lake Hodges, ideal for nature lovers.
